I grew up in Austin, have a Masters in Social Work and a Doctorate in Psychology. I was in private practice for over thirty years in College Station and during that time I taught Adjunct at Texas A&M, volunteered with the Battered Women’s Shelter and Planned Parenthood, and was a counselor at a Half Price Books! My hobbies are books: reading, collecting, traveling around the country to bookstores, anything books. I moved back to Austin half-time in retirement to be near my grandchildren and half-time to the Big Bend area to be near endless beauty. After working in Presidio on food issues, access to clothing, GED, etc, programs, I realized a free book program would be a tremendous boost to help children become solid and motivated readers and then use education to escape poverty. And hey, any program where I get to hang out at bookstores in Central Texas and then rustle through books in beautiful West Texas and give them out to happy kids is the best retirement plan ever!
